Ingredients
- 237 mllong grain rice
- 473 mlwater
- 1 teaspoonsalt
- 1 teaspoonbutter(optional)
- 1 teaspoonwhite vinegar(optional)
Detail level
Instructions
- 1
In a saucepan with a good fitting lid bring water, salt and optional ingredients if desired to a boil. The salt and butter are simply for flavor. The vinegar keeps your grains separated and gives you a prettier dish. No one will taste the vinegar at all!
- 2
Add rice and stir.
- 3
Cover and reduce heat to low. You will know that your temperature is correct if a little steam is visible leaking from the lid. A lot of steam means your heat is too high.
- 4
Cook for 20 minutes.
- 5
DO NOT LIFT LID!
- 6
The steam that is trapped inside the pan is what allows the rice to cook properly.
- 7
Remove from heat and fluff with fork.
- 8
Serve!
